Mason Jar Chandelier

Grace from An Adams Thing created her own mason jar chandelier after falling in love with its catalog counterpart. She deserves a huge pat on the back for literally making her very own light fixture (with hubby’s help of course). This chandelier is so unique that it is sure to catch the attention of all Grace’s visitors.

Mason Jar Chandelier

Grace was inspired by the Exeter 16-Jar Pendant from Pottery Barn.
